> Description
> -------
> 
> A variation of https://git.reviewboard.kde.org/r/115326 which also cleans up when \
> the metadata.desktop file in the theme changes at runtime. 
> This resulted in moving the creation of the svg cache file into useCache(), which \
> makes more sense anyways. Even if discardCache was always called before methods \
> checked for d->svgElementsCache, that is obviously not only non-intuitive but hard \
> to track in the code (changes are scheduled via a timer...) making that more \
> brittle than necessary. Upon review of the code, there is no reason to expect there \
> to be an svg elements cache if caching is turned off (the svg files need to be \
> opened in that case anyways, so nothing is really being saved). This simplifies \
> discardCaches and creates consistency between how the two cache files (image and \
> svg elements) are used in the rest of the code base. 
> Fixes pulled in from Harald's patch include checking the time of the file before \
> creating the image cache object to preserve correct mtime and versioning the image \
> cache file name appropriately.  
> Note that this means that plasma themes can now be updated while in use (e.g. \
> plasma-desktop is running) and the visuals will adapt accordingly.
